body{ margin-top:0px; font-family:arial, sans serif, verdana; font-size:11px; color:#333333; background-color:#FFFFFF;}
#PageContainer {width:970px; text-align:left;}
a:link {text-decoration:none; color:#2383c6;}
a:hover {text-decoration:underline; color:#2383c6;}
a:visited {text-decoration:none;}
#topSection{padding-top:10px; margin-bottom:5px;}
.ActionLink {font-size:10px; text-align:center; color:#3199CC;}
.ActionLink a{ font-family:verdana; font-size:10px; text-align:center; color:#2383c6; text-decoration:none; }
.ActionLink a:hover{ text-decoration:underline; color:#2383c6;}
.ActionInput input{ border:1px solid #9A9A9A; font-size:10px; color:#9A9A9A; height:11px;}
#MainMenu {margin:0px; xborder:1px solid red; height:43px; width:970px;}
.MainMenuItemTD{ margin-top:1px; background: url(../images/menubg.jpg) repeat-x; }
.MainMenuItemTDSel { margin-top:1px; background: url(../images/menubg_sel.jpg) repeat-x; }

.MainMenuItem
{
	padding-top:10px; padding-right:10px; padding-left:10px; font-family:verdana; font-size:11px;
	font-weight:bold; color:#FFFFFF; height:38px; text-align:center;
	white-space:nowrap; background: url(../images/menubg.jpg) repeat-x; text-decoration:none;
}

.MainMenuItem a {color:#FFFFFF; text-decoration:none;}
.MainMenuItem a:hover{ text-decoration:underline; color:#FFFFFF;}

.MainMenuItemSel
{
	padding-top:10px; padding-right:10px; padding-left:10px; font-family:verdana; font-size:11px;
	font-weight:bold; color:#FFFFFF; height:38px; text-align:center;
	white-space:nowrap; background: url(../images/menubg_sel.jpg) repeat-x;
}
.MainMenuItemSel a {color:#FFFFFF; text-decoration:none;}
.MainMenuItemSel a:hover {color:#FFFFFF; text-decoration:none;}
#Main {text-align:left; width:930px; height:100%; margin-left:20px; margin-top:10px; padding:0px;}
#leftNavBox {float:left; width:200px;}
.leftBarNavigation A
{
    DISPLAY:block;
	width:194px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#666666;
	BACKGROUND-COLOR:#F3F3F3;
	margin:0px;
	xbackground-color:#F3F3F3; border-top:1px solid white;
	padding:3px;
	text-decoration:none;
}
.leftBarNavigation A:hover
{
    COLOR: #ffffff;
    BACKGROUND-COLOR:#999999;
	text-decoration:none;
}
.leftBarNavigationActive A
{
    DISPLAY:block;
	width:194px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#2383c6;
	BACKGROUND-COLOR:#F3F3F3;
	margin:0px;
	xbackground-color:#F3F3F3; border-top:1px solid white;
	padding:3px;
	text-decoration:none;
}
.leftBarNavigationActive A:hover
{
    COLOR: #2383c6;
    BACKGROUND-COLOR:#F3F3F3;
	text-decoration:none;
}
.leftBarNaviExapndActive A
{
    DISPLAY:block;
	width:193px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#2383c6;
	BACKGROUND-COLOR:#F3F3F3;
	margin:0px;
	xbackground-color:#F3F3F3;
	padding:3px;
	text-decoration:none;
}
.leftBarNaviExapndActive A:hover
{
    COLOR: #2383c6;
    BACKGROUND-COLOR:#F3F3F3;
	text-decoration:none;
}
.LNExpandLinks a
{
    display:block;
	font-weight:normal;
	font-size:11px; 
	color:#666666; 
	text-decoration:none;
	text-align:left;
	padding-bottom:5px;
	padding-top:3px;
}
.LNExpandLinks A:hover
{
    COLOR: #666666;
    BACKGROUND-COLOR:#F3F3F3;
	text-decoration:underline;
}
.LNExpandLinksActive a
{
    display:block;
	font-weight:normal;
	font-size:11px; 
	color:#2383c6; 
	text-decoration:none;
	text-align:left;
	padding-bottom:5px;
	padding-top:3px;
}
.LNExpandLinksActive A:hover
{
    COLOR: #2383c6;
    BACKGROUND-COLOR:#F3F3F3;
	text-decoration:none
}

#leftBarNaviEnd {border-top:1px solid white; width:200px; height:47px; background: url(../images/left-nav-bottom.gif) no-repeat;}
.content {
width:715px;
margin-left:210px;
}

.borderMainHeading {border-bottom:1px solid #E0E0E0;}
.borderMainHeading h1{font-size:16px; color:#666666; padding-bottom:5px; margin:0px; }
.borderMainHeading span {font-size:10px; padding-right:5px; margin:0px;}
.borderMainHeading img {margin-top:0px;}
.breadcrum {margin-top:5px; font-size:10px;}
.breadcrum a {color:#000000;}
.breadcrum a:hover{color:#000000;}

#MoreInfoBox { margin-top:10px;
margin-left:15px; padding:5px; background-color:#F3F3F3; border:1px solid #cccccc; xmargin-top:10px; text-align:center;}
#moreInfoHeading {font-size:11px;font-weight:bold;
/*color:#4B4B4B;*/
color:#4F0000;
margin-bottom:3px;}
#moreInfoText {font-size:10px; color:#6f6f6f; margin:0px;}
#paddFirstPara {padding-top:5px;}
p {font-style: normal; line-height: normal; font-weight: normal; letter-spacing:normal;
text-align:left; word-spacing:normal; font-size:12px;}
#contentBottNav{height:5px; background: url(../images/content_bot_del.gif) repeat-x; margin:0px; padding:0px;}
#bottFooter 
{
	margin-left:20px; margin-top:5px; padding:10px 0px 10px 10px; width:930px; background-color:#F3F3F3;
}
.CompanyFooter {FONT-size:11PX; color:#656565; xmargin-bottom:5px; padding:2px;}
#placeImageRight {float:right; padding:1px; text-align:center; border:1px solid #E1E1F0; margin:5px;}
#BorderCell {border:1px solid #E1E1F0;}
h2 {white-space: normal; font-size:13px; text-align:left; color:#666666;}
h3 {white-space: normal; font-size:12px; text-align:left; color:#666666;}
h4 {white-space: normal; font-size:11px; text-align:left; color:#666666;}
strong, em {color:#666666;}
.ilists{diplay:list-item;list-style-position:outside;list-style-type:disc;position:relative; left:5px; 
line-height: 20px; font-weight: normal; font-variant: normal; color: #333333; font-size:12px; 
letter-spacing: normal; text-align: left; word-spacing: normal; white-space: normal; clip:   rect(   )}
.imgHeading {font-weight:bold; text-align:center;}
.paragraph {font-style: normal; line-height: normal; font-weight: normal; letter-spacing:normal;
text-align:left; word-spacing:normal; font-size:12px;}
#indent10px {padding-right:10px;}
#indent20px {padding-left:20px;}
.alignTextCenter {font-style: normal; line-height: normal; font-weight: normal; letter-spacing:normal;
text-align:center; word-spacing:normal; font-size:12px;}
.alignTextRight {font-style: normal; line-height: normal; font-weight: normal; letter-spacing:normal;
text-align:right; word-spacing:normal; font-size:12px;}
.tradeMarkText {font-style: normal; line-height: normal; font-weight:bold; letter-spacing:normal; text-align:left;
word-spacing:normal; font-size:12px; font-variant:small-caps; text-transform: capitalize; white-space: normal;
clip:rect(   );}
.capitalizedTMLN {font-variant:small-caps; text-transform:capitalize;}
#bottNaviLinks{font-size:10px;} 
#bottNaviLinks a{text-decoration:none; color:black;}
#bottNaviLinks a:hover{text-decoration:none; color:black;}
#getMoreInfoLink
{
	font-size:13px;
	font-weight:bold;
	color:#996666;
	padding:0px;
	display:inline;
	text-align:center;
	text-decoration:none;
}
#getMoreInfoLink a:hover{text-decoration:none; color:black;background:#FFFFFF;}
#redText {
	color:#FF0000;
}
.MoreInfoLinkBtm A {
	DISPLAY:block;
    FONT-WEIGHT: bold;
    FONT-SIZE: 14px;
    WIDTH:285px;
    COLOR: #0063C6;
	background-color:#FFFFFF;
    text-align:center;
	margin-top:20px;
	margin-bottom:0px;
	padding:0px;
}
.MoreInfoLinkBtm A:hover
{
    FONT-WEIGHT: bolder;
    COLOR: #21536A;
    BACKGROUND-COLOR:#E9F1DA;
}
#indent5px {padding-left:5px;}
#indent10px {padding-left:10px;}
#indent15px {padding-left:15px;}
#indent20px {padding-left:20px;}
.leftBarNaviHeading
{
    DISPLAY:block;
	width:194px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R:#408080;
	BACKGROUND-COLOR:#F3F3F3;
	margin:0px;
	xbackground-color:#F3F3F3; border-top:1px solid white;
	padding:3px 0px 3px 3px;
	text-decoration:none;
}